I believe these days you need height in the midfield - it's vital for winning the ball in the middle area of the pitch, especially in the Premiership when the ball still spends a lot of time off the deck. gary Speed is therefore still more integral than Lee, and his goal contribution on top of that means that he has to be one of the first names on the team sheet. What we lacked last season was the ability to accurately control and supply the ball from central positions. It's not Speed's strength - hence Bassedas being key. If Bassedas and Speed work well together, with Solano and Dyer adding to the link up play, this would be my first choice midfield.
